How Do Orbital Sanders Provide Superior Surface Finish?
Orbital sanders excel in creating smooth surfaces through their innovative design. Unlike traditional sanders, they utilize a random orbital motion that prevents repetitive sanding patterns, effectively eliminating unsightly swirl marks.

What Technical Specifications Matter?
Specification | Typical Range |
---|---|
Power | 2.5-4 Amp |
Orbital Speed | 3,000-12,000 OPM |
Disc Size | 5-6 inches |
Weight | 3-5 pounds |
